  Wisconsin's first day in full pads is set for Tuesday, the sixth practice of preseason camp. That means Paul Chryst and his staff should get a better feel for the team's personnel, particularly the linemen. The lack of full-contact work hasn't prevented Chryst from feeling optimistic about tailback Chez Mellusi, who missed the final four games last season after suffering a torn ACL in his left knee. "The way I was thinking about it was: If he can just clear some hurdles each practice," Chryst said after practice Monday morning.

"He had one - it sounds simple - but in a team setting got a handoff and (got) through it. He got hit a little bit. That was good to see. "Then he had another one where he kind of got banged to the ground. And he got back up. You don't want to take it for granted. Those are hurdles that he's got to go through." Mellusi had one run Monday in which he cut hard and accelerated toward the sideline. The move appeared natural and he appeared comfortable after the play. "He has been able to get probably as much (work) you want him to get," Chryst said. "You want him to be in a situation where he is wanting more. You don't want to be coasting at the end of the week. "He has been getting good work, honestly a little bit more than I anticipated." - Journal Sentinel
